[esip-semantictech] SWEET - Live OWL Documentation Environment

Mcgibbney, Lewis J (398M) Lewis.J.Mcgibbney at jpl.nasa.gov
Fri Sep 14 13:03:55 EDT 2018


Hi Folks,

I recently created the documentation resource at [0] (some rendering needs to be corrected) which aids folks who wish to learn more about the content of SWEET without looking at the code itself.

The underlying software which powers this is Live OWL Documentation Environment<http://www.github.com/essepuntato/LODE> (LODE); a service that automatically extracts classes, object properties, data properties, named individuals, annotation properties, general axioms and namespace declarations from an OWL and OWL2 ontology, and renders them as ordered lists, together with their textual definitions, in a human-readable HTML page designed for browsing and navigation by means of embedded links.


We are using use LODE to render SWEET in a human readable manner. For user browsing convenience, we cache the LODE visualizations and render them. I wrote some Python code to enable this which can be viewed at [1].

You will notice that several of the hyperlinks to do work. This is due to some bugs in the LODE software which I fixed and awaiting to be deployed so we can generate the remainder of the visualizations. Similar to the automatic deployment of SWEET to COR, the aim is for these visualizations to be generated and deployed automatically upon every successful commit to the SWEET source code. In due course I will administer this on the AWS machine which hosts COR to ensure that this happens.

Lewis
[0] https://esipfed.github.io/stc/sweet_lode/sweetAll.html
[1] https://github.com/ESIPFed/sweet-tools/tree/master/lode


Dr. Lewis John McGibbney Ph.D., B.Sc.
Data Scientist II
Computer Science for Data Intensive Applications Group (398M)
Instrument Software and Science Data Systems Section (398)
Jet Propulsion Laboratory
California Institute of Technology
4800 Oak Grove Drive
Pasadena, California 91109-8099
Mail Stop : 158-256C
Tel:  (+1) (818)-393-7402
Cell: (+1) (626)-487-3476
Fax:  (+1) (818)-393-1190
Email: lewis.j.mcgibbney at jpl.nasa.gov<mailto:lewis.j.mcgibbney at jpl.nasa.gov>
ORCID: orcid.org/0000-0003-2185-928X

           [signature_1567947802]

 Dare Mighty Things
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.esipfed.org/pipermail/esip-semanticweb/attachments/20180914/7d324456/attachment.html>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: image001.png
Type: image/png
Size: 3430 bytes
Desc: image001.png
URL: <http://lists.esipfed.org/pipermail/esip-semanticweb/attachments/20180914/7d324456/attachment.png>


More information about the esip-semanticweb mailing list